CPCFRO is an athletics program within District 102 that introduces volleyball and basketball to 5th and 6th graders. In Fall 2023, boys played volleyball and girls played basketball. In Winter 2024, boys will be playing basketball and girls will be playing volleyball.


Games will begin by the last week in January. The goal of the program is to introduce the basic skills of each sport, get children excited about playing, and allow for the inclusion of all kids in our district. All the teams within CPCFRO are coached by parent volunteers, and the games are refereed by IHSA referees. While we keep score during the game, we do not keep track of wins/losses... the focus is strictly instructional and for the kids to HAVE FUN! Each team will play 6-7 games and receive a team shirt. The cost to participate is $40/player.

Rainbows Program Registration


To all Ogden School Families:


I am pleased to announce the continuation of the “Rainbows Program” again this year at Ogden School. Rainbows is a weekly support group, led by trained facilitators for children who have experienced a loss as a result of their parents’ separation or divorce, or the death of a close loved one. The Rainbows program consists of 12 sessions that meet during the school lunch/recess hour. This year we will begin our weekly sessions in January and they will wrap up in April. If you are interested in having your child participate in the Rainbows Program, please complete this Google Form by Tuesday, December 19.

Wrap with Purpose 

Join the movement towards a greener planet with these eco-friendly gift wrapping ideas:

1. Recyclable Wrapping Paper:

  • Choose simple paper or paper made from recycled materials.
  • Look for FSC-certified or soy-based ink options.

2. Reusable Gift Wrap:

  • Invest in reusable cloth gift wraps or furoshiki.
  • Reduce waste and give twice the gift.

3. Natural Elements:

  • Use twine, dried flowers, or leaves for a rustic touch.
  • Celebrate the beauty of nature.
